Matty Taylor signs new Northampton deal as five are released

Matt Taylor has signed a new deal with Northampton Town

Northampton midfielder Matty Taylor has signed a new 12-month contract with the club, but Adam Smith and Zander Diamond are among five players released.

Taylor, 35, who signed a one-year deal when arriving on a free transfer from Burnley in August 2016, has activated an appearance-related clause in his contract.

"Really pleased to sign a contract extension for another 12 months," Taylor said on Twitter. "Thank you for the support this season & I've loved every minute."

Goalkeeper Smith and defender Diamond, plus right-back Neal Eardley, midfielder Emmanuel Sonupe and winger Paul Anderson are all out of contract and will not be offered new deals.

Congolese defender Gabriel Zakuani has been offered new terms, subject to an agreement being reached on his international commitments, while Jak McCourt, Harry Beautyman, Raheem Hanley and Rod McDonald have all been placed on the transfer list despite being under contract for next season.

On-loan players Lewin Nyatanga, Keshi Anderson, Hiram Boateng, Gregg Wylde, Luke Williams and Michael Smith have all returned to their parent clubs.
